Fideles Christian School, Cumming
A university model school that partners with home schooling parents to offer a fully accredited academic program for K thru 12th grades. For elementary school (K – 6th) classes are held on Tuesdays and Thursdays from 9:00 am to 3:00 pm. It is a full program offering all core subjects. For upper school (7th – 12th) classes are held on Tuesdays, Thursday and Fridays from 8:30 am to 3:00 pm. Students in the upper school may take the full program consisting of all core subjects and electives, or they may select individual courses. Some of the high school classes we offer are: Physics, Biology, Chemistry, Algebra I & II, Geometry, College Algebra & Trig., Calculus, Spanish I, II, III & IV, World Lit, American Lit, Modern Lit, World Geography, World History, American History, Government & Economics, plus a variety of electives. (All classes are offered based on demand.) Students who take the full program and graduate from Fideles receive a fully accredited diploma and are eligible for the HOPE Scholarship beginning their Freshman year of college (if their GPA qualifies).  All courses are taught from a Christian World View.

GEORGIA ENRICHMENT PROGRAM FOR HOMESCHOOLERS, Acworth
Georgia Enrichment Program for Homeschoolers, Inc. (GA-EPH) offers weekly classes for homeschoolers at Roberts School in downtown Acworth (4681 School Street, Acworth, GA 30101).  Just minutes from Exit 278 off I-75 and minutes from Hwy 41 and Hwy 92, our location is convenient to metro Atlanta.  Classes are held on Wednesdays. We offer four 8 week sessions.  All classes are taught by qualified instructors, each of whom has completed a background check.   Class time lengths range from 55 minutes to 1 hour and 10 minutes with a 5 minute break between periods. Students have a 35 minute break at 11:55 for lunch. Students may take 1 class or up to 5 classes per session.

JROTC at The King's Academy, Woodstock, GA
First JROTC Program in the Nation offered exclusively to home educated students.  Program meets at The King's Academy on Monday and Wednesday mornings and is available to all home educated students.  Students do not have to be enrolled full-time at TKA.  This incredible program specializes in leadership training, self-discipline, improved citizenship and time management skills.

TeenPact, Athens, GA
TeenPact is an on-site, hands-on way for homeschoolers to learn about state government.  The program occurs each February with students attending Monday thru Friday at the state capitol.  The cost is $209 with discounts available.
